The Plot: An Unlikely Recruit for an Impossible Mission
The plot introduces Xander Cage, a notorious extreme sports athlete and outlaw recruited by NSA agent Augustus Gibbons. The government needs a new kind of operative to infiltrate a dangerous Russian crime ring, Anarchy 99, that a traditional spy could never get close to. Thrust into a world of international espionage, Xander must use his unique skills in skateboarding, snowboarding, and motorcross to survive. He soon discovers the group's sinister plan, involving a devastating biological weapon called "Silent Night." Along the way, he forms a shaky alliance with a mysterious Russian agent, Yelena, to stop the villains before it's too late. The story is a straightforward, action-packed romp that never takes itself too seriously.
Actors and Creators: Launching a New Action Icon
This film catapulted Vin Diesel into mega-stardom fresh off The Fast and the Furious, perfectly cementing his tough-guy-with-charm persona. He is supported by a stellar cast including Samuel L. Jackson as the no-nonsense Agent Gibbons, and Asia Argento as the formidable Yelena. Directed by Rob Cohen, who pioneered this music-video-meets-action-movie style, the film is packed with incredible practical stunts and a killer soundtrack that defines an era. It’s a perfect time capsule of early 2000s action cinema.
